[font "Comic Sans MS"][#008000]I prefer to use Uni-thread waxed. I have an inventory of 3/0, 6/0, 8/0 all waxed and a small assortment of Sheer 14/0. For constructing furled leaders waxed thread is a must, at least for me it is. Using denier as a measurement is more than this old brain can deal with. This is for the same reason I resist any attempts to go metric. BTW I have used regular polyester sewing thread but most of the house thread on hand is considerably larger than a 3/0 thread.
